Five stocks witnessing a short build-up

These five stocks are witnessing fresh selling interest in Future and Options segment.

Domestic equity bourses opened higher on Friday, extending earlier gains, as Nifty Bank, Auto, FMCG and IT sectors led the rally in the morning trade.

 

At the time of writing, Nifty50 rose 0.31 per cent to the 23,277 mark, while the 30-stock Sensex increased 0.31 per cent to the 76,765 level.

 

Sector-wise, seven out of the 12 sectors on the NSE moved up, with Nifty Metal and Nifty Oil and Gas surging the most.

 

Top Gainers of the Nifty50 index were ICICI Bank, Bharti Airtel, Infosys and PowerGrid.

 

Top Losers in the morning trade were Dr Reddy's Laboratories, Sun Pharmaceutical Industries, Apollo Hospitals Enterprise, Maruti Suzuki, and Kotak Mahindra Bank.

 

These stocks are witnessing fresh selling interest in the F&O segment.
